Best For...Enhancing Curves
Accentuate every curve you already have or create some in a flash with a sequin bodycon dresse that hugs and carves the figure in all the right places. The movement of colour from dark red to light and shimmery draws the eyes down to create the illusion of a mini waist before skimming the hips for a gorgeous hour glass shape.

Best For...Tall
Go boldly over the rainbow in a sparkling two-piece that’ll give the disco ball a run for its money. Whilst Dorothy Perkins boast a Tall party range, we think this sparkling sequin co-ord is a great bet for those over 5’9. The top is a little longer in length already, whilst the midi skirt can creep up above the knee and still look fierce. Better still, you can wear them separately long after the party is over too – trust us, the skirt looks incredible with a chunky knit and trainers.

Best For...Plus Size
This sparkling Bardot dress from the Dorothy Perkins Curve range is all you want for Christmas and more. Where bright sequins can sometimes prove a little noisy for some, this glittering skater shape draws the eye in and holds its gaze for longer thanks to its elegant neckline, nippy waist and flattering flared skirt. The sparkle accentuates rather than distracts, meaning you can go bolder with your lip colour or accessories.

Best For...Petite
The best things come in small packages, like this Petite all-over sequin dress. The capped sleeves define the shoulders and contrast against the nipped-in waist so you get a great hourglass shape whilst the mini length shows plenty of leg to create the illusion of extra height. Give yourself an extra boost in metallic block heels – a flattering finishing touch, and a sneaky way to pace yourself on the dance floor.
